Paperback. Condition: New. Print on Demand. This collection of reports and studies provides an overview of British Columbia's Iron Industry over the period 1886-1918. It details the production and availability of iron ore and other raw materials in the region and discusses the economics and challenges of developing an industrial sector around this resource. The author examines a series of iron ore deposits on islands and along the coast, studying their size and quality. He investigates the potential for refining the raw ore and producing iron for export, focusing on the impact it could have on local industry, employment, and the value of the resource in comparison to its import price. The author also considers the potential availability of the Chinese iron industry in the event of other markets being disrupted.
